How to Recruit Affiliates With The Affiliate Directories
There are many affiliate directories providing searchable database's to help webmasters find affiliate programs suitable for their sites. Think of them as the Yahoo's for the affiliate world.
All of these directories will consider your affiliate program for a free listing in their database. If a directory editor chooses to highlight your program as a recommendation in their newsletter then you will benefit from even more great publicity!
With almost 40 such directories ensuring you are listed on as many of these directories as possible is an important task.
As affiliate programs rise in popularity they are becoming increasingly selective as to which programs qualify for a listing making it important that you submit and present your program in the correct manner.
How to get listed
Each directory will have their own submission policies but in general they will not accept -
- Adult content related sites
- MLM, that's anything paying commissions on more than 2-tiers or 'levels'
- A few restrict 'Gambling Sites'.
- Most won't accept submissions from affiliates themselves, submits need to come from the program owner
It's also worth noting that a lower priority is often placed on most pay per click programs, some will still accept your listing but be prepared for a higher rejection rate than for a pay per lead or sale program.
In almost every case your submission will be reviewed by the directories editors before inclusion in the directory. Also bear in mind that they are very busy and if you have evaded the submission policies the chances are your request will just hit the recycle bin!
